Cinema Studies Program

Research

Dr Felicity Collins
Australian National Cinema; Screen Comedy and local, national and post-national identities; Screen Memory and the politics of spectatorship.

Ms Anna Dzenis
Television, narrative, film criticism, cinesthetics and theories of visuality, film style, French cinema.

Dr Gabrielle Murray
Areas of particular academic interest include film aesthetics, screen violence, and theories of cinema experience.

Dr Hester Joyce
National cinemas; New Zealand cinema; scriptwriting theory, policy and practice; scriptwriting; screenplay narrative, aesthetics and formal analysis, creative project assessment.

Mr Rolando Caputo
European cinema, particularly Italian and French, both art film and popular genres. Auteurs of interest - Antonioni, Bertolucci, Pasolini, Godard, Robbe-Grillet, Bunuel. Genres - Italian Western, Giallos/thrillers, sexploitation, Genre theory, Film aesthetics and philosophy, Screenplay analysis.

Assoc Prof Geoff Mayer
Areas of particular academic interest include the classical Hollywood cinema, Australian and British cinemas, modes of film narration, melodrama and film noir.

Mr Harry Kirchner
Screenwriting, script editing and development, Australian cinema since 1975, production paths for low budget features, digital theatrical exhibition.
